851199-28-5,851263-67-7,660849-39-8,478038-25-4,488831-74-9,488116-72-9 Supplier | SACCHARIDE.IN
CMO CDMO service. SACCHARIDE.IN supply 851199-28-5,851263-67-7,660849-39-8,478038-25-4,488831-74-9,488116-72-9 and related compounds.
851263-67-7 478038-25-4 488831-74-9 851199-28-5 660849-39-8 488116-72-9